1. MSSQL禁止启动
在某些情况下,我们可能需要禁止MSSQL服务器启动,比如在进行系统维护或者应用程序升级时。那么MSSQL是否可以禁止启动呢?答案是肯定的,下面我们来详细了解如何禁止启动MSSQL。
1.1 关闭MSSQL服务
首先,我们可以通过关闭MSSQL服务来实现禁止启动。我们可以打开Windows服务管理器,找到MSSQL服务,将其停止并禁用。下面是具体的操作步骤。
打开Windows服务管理器:
services.msc
找到MSSQL服务,并将其停止:
右键MSSQL Server服务,选择“停止”
将MSSQL服务设置为禁用:
右键MSSQL Server服务,选择“属性”,将启动类型设置为“禁用”
这样,在下次系统启动后,MSSQL服务就不会自动启动了。
1.2 禁用MSSQL自动启动
除了通过关闭服务来禁止启动MSSQL外,我们还可以通过修改注册表来禁用MSSQL自动启动。具体的操作步骤如下。
打开注册表编辑器:
regedit.exe
找到下面的注册表项: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\MSSQLSERVER\Start
将Start的值设为4,即禁用自动启动:
右键Start,选择“修改”,将数值数据改为4
这样,在下次系统启动后,MSSQL服务就不会自动启动了。
2. 其他注意事项
除了以上两种方法外,还有一些其他注意事项需要我们注意。
2.1 禁用自动运行
如果我们不希望MSSQL服务在安装时自动运行,可以在安装MSSQL时修改安装选项,禁用自动运行。
2.2 禁用TCP/IP协议
如果我们不希望MSSQL服务提供网络访问,可以禁用TCP/IP协议。具体的操作步骤如下。
打开SQL Server配置管理器:
sqlservermanager14.msc
找到“SQL Server网络配置”→“Protocols for MSSQLSERVER”→“TCP/IP”:
右键TCP/IP,选择“属性”,将启用设置为“否”
2.3 使用实例
禁止MSSQL启动的一个应用场景是进行系统备份。我们可以在备份前禁止MSSQL服务启动,这样可以确保备份文件不会被独占。备份完成后,再启动MSSQL服务,保证数据库正常运行。
3. 总结
MSSQL是一款非常流行的数据库管理系统,在进行系统维护或者应用程序升级时,我们可能需要禁止MSSQL启动。本文介绍了两种禁止MSSQL启动的方法,分别是关闭MSSQL服务和禁用MSSQL自动启动。除此之外,还介绍了禁用自动运行、禁用TCP/IP协议以及使用场景等相关注意事项。希望本文对大家有所帮助。